The Journal of Human-Social Science: Geography, Environmental Science & Disaster Management is dedicated to publishing high-quality, peer-reviewed research that explores the dynamic relationships between human societies, natural environments, and the risks and responses associated with environmental and geophysical hazards. The journal provides a multidisciplinary platform for theoretical, empirical, and applied studies addressing critical global and regional challenges.

Research Areas

The journal serves geographers, environmental scientists, disaster risk professionals, policymakers, and researchers engaged in analyzing and addressing environmental and societal interactions. Contributions that bridge scientific research and practical application, especially those with cross-sectoral or community-level impact, are particularly welcomed.
